What employers usually review first

Retail environment

Mall and retail sites create a more visible cleaning standard than many back-office environments.

Opening-hour timing

Cleaning support often depends on pre-opening, trading-hour and close-out windows.

Public-area standards

The requirement is stronger when public-facing quality expectations stay explicit.

Relief planning

Replacement support matters where service gaps are immediately visible to customers or tenants.

Questions employers ask about Retail and Mall Cleaning Staff Supply in Jeddah

What information is needed for Retail and Mall Cleaning Staff Supply in Jeddah?

Share the site type, service area, shift pattern and hygiene standard. A precise requirement lets the team assess cleaning and housekeeping teams, timing and the next practical step without guessing.

Can the requirement be planned for a specific site in Saudi Arabia?

Yes. Confirm the work location, access rules, reporting point, working hours and any site-specific controls so the plan reflects the actual operation.

How are worker categories and quantities confirmed?

The employer approves a role-by-role schedule covering duties, headcount, supervisor needs, shift allocation and any relief or replacement coverage.

What affects the mobilisation or joining date?

Timing depends on worker availability, selection decisions, documents, site readiness and attendance, supervision and replacement coverage. Dates are confirmed only after the requirement is reviewed.

How can an employer request a quotation or shortlist?

Send the approved role list, quantities, location, schedule, contract period and target start date through the page enquiry route for a documented review.
